If you’re considering Spravato® (esketamine) for treatment-resistant depression, cost is probably one of your first questions. The numbers you find online can be intimidating, but they rarely tell the whole story. Without insurance, Spravato treatment can cost several thousand dollars during the first month. Fortunately, most patients don’t pay the full retail price. Because Spravato is FDA-approved, many private insurance plans, Medicare, and Ohio Medicaid provide coverage for eligible patients. This guide explains what Spravato costs, what insurance typically covers, and how financial assistance programs may help reduce your out-of-pocket expenses.

Does Insurance Cover Spravato in Ohio? Everything You Need to Know
For many people living with treatment-resistant depression, one of the first questions after learning about Spravato® (esketamine) is whether insurance will cover treatment. The good news is that, in most cases, the answer is yes. Because Spravato is FDA-approved and administered in a certified medical clinic, it is covered by many commercial insurance plans, Medicare, and Ohio Medicaid when medical necessity criteria are met. Understanding how coverage works can help you prepare for treatment, avoid unnecessary delays, and reduce out-of-pocket costs.
Adult ADHD Symptoms: How to Tell If It’s ADHD or Something Else
Many adults spend years feeling overwhelmed, disorganized, or constantly behind without realizing ADHD may be the reason. Adult ADHD often looks very different than the hyperactive stereotype most people picture, making it easy to mistake for anxiety, depression, burnout, or simply poor time management. This guide explains the everyday signs of adult ADHD, how it presents differently in women, what conditions commonly mimic ADHD, and when it may be time to pursue a comprehensive evaluation. If you’ve spent years wondering why life seems harder than it should despite your best efforts, understanding adult ADHD may be the first step toward finding answers.
